ATLANTA, Nov. 2, 2016 /PRNewswire/ -- Invesco, Ltd IVZ the investment manager of Rhode Island's direct-sold CollegeBound Saver and advisor-sold CollegeBound 529 earned Silver and Bronze ratings respectively from Morningstar ratings awards respectively. The plans were not previously ranked on Morningstar's list before Invesco assumed investment responsibility and Ascensus College Savings became the new program manager and record-keeper in July 2016.

"Both plans offer one age-based track that follows a sensible asset-allocation approach, gradually ratcheting down stock exposure over time," wrote Morningstar. "The gradual shifts help college savers avoid the potential of locking in losses from making a big move out of equities after a market dip."

The CollegeBound plans were recognized for their high conviction fundamental and factor-based active and passive managed strategies – including Invesco funds and PowerShares ETFs in the advisor-sold CollegeBound 529, as well as pulling in additional options in the direct-sold CollegeBound Saver.

"It's not only about being able to meet the specific goals of those saving for college, it's about the investment experience," says Duy Nguyen, chief investment officer, Invesco Solutions. "In doing so, we created portfolios that reflect our focus on issues like risk, diversification and cost."

Invesco designed the 529 investment solutions specifically to meet the need of the college saver. According to Morningstar the portfolios follow a sensible approach and fees generally look attractive.

Morningstar, Inc. 2016 :The Morningstar Analyst Rating® for 529 College-Savings Plans is not a credit or risk rating. The rating is the subjective summary expression of the firm's forward-looking quantitative and qualitative analysis of a 529 college savings plan. Analyst Ratings are assigned on a five-tier scale running from Gold to Negative. The top three ratings (Gold, Silver, and Bronze) indicate that Morningstar's analysts think highly of a 529 plan; the differences correspond to the level of analyst conviction in the ability a plan's investment options have to collectively outperform their respective benchmarks and peers through time, within the context of the level of risk taken. The Analyst Rating seeks to evaluate each plan's investment options within the context of its objectives, appropriate benchmarks, and peer groups. Usually annually (although subject to change), Morningstar evaluates 529 plans in five different areas—process, performance, price, parent, and people—and assigns an Analyst Rating for more than 50 529 plans. Gold plans are the analysts' highest-conviction recommendations. By giving a plan a Gold rating, Morningstar analysts are expressing an expectation that the plan's investment options collectively will outperform their relevant performance benchmarks and/or peer groups within the context of the level of risk taken over the long term (defined as a full market cycle or at least five years). Plans earning Silver or Bronze medalist ratings are also viewed positively by Morningstar analysts, have notable advantages, and are likely to outperform their peers. A Neutral rating indicates plans that are not likely to deliver standout returns, but are also unlikely to significantly underperform. A Negative rating indicates, in Morningstar's view, that a plan's investment options have at least one major flaw likely to significantly hinder future performance. While these ratings can help with the selection process, they should not be the only factor used to choose the investment.
